Ronald Kendrick

September 30, 1950 — February 9, 2025

     Ronald D. Kendrick, age 74, of Pikeville, passed away Sunday, Feb. 9, 2025 at the Pikeville Medical Center.  Ronald was born on Sept. 30, 1950 to his parents the late Jessie Kendrick and Myrtle Thacker Kendrick.  He was the husband of Roxie Ann Kendrick, retired in sales of surface mining equipment and owner of Independent Steele Company.

     Along with his parents, Ronald was preceded in death by three brothers, Larry, Cecil, and Eugene Kendrick, and two sisters, Jessie Lou Keene and Christine Francisco.

     Along with his wife, Ronald is survived by one son, Ryan (Genevieve) Kendrick, two brothers, Randy Kendrick, Gary Kendrick, two sisters, Brenda Adams, Anna Gail Hall, one grandchild, Miles Kendrick Meadows, and a host of loving family and friends.

     Visitation will be Wednesday at 6p.m. at the Lucas & Son Funeral Home.  Church services will be Wednesday and Thursday at 7p.m.  The funeral will be Friday, Feb. 14, 2024 at 1 P.M. at the Lucas & Son Funeral Home with Jim Newman, Brian Tackett, and others officiating.  Burial will follow in the Kendrick Family Cemetery at Upper Chloe.
